Linux系统中磁盘与文件系统的关系
Linux系统中,磁盘与文件系统之间存在密切关系。磁盘是存储数据的物理设备,而文件系统则是管理这些数据的软件结构。文件系统将磁盘划分为多个分区,并定义了数据的组织方式、存储格式及文件与目录的管理规则。磁盘的分区、格式化及管理都需依赖于文件系统的支持。在Linux系统中,通过文件系统,用户可以方便地访问、管理磁盘上的数据。
在Linux操作系统中,磁盘和文件系统是两个核心的组成部分,磁盘是存储数据的主要设备,而文件系统则是组织和管理这些数据的规则和方式,本文将详细探讨Linux系统中磁盘与文件系统的关系,以及它们如何协同工作以实现数据的存储和访问。
Linux磁盘概述
Linux系统中的磁盘通常指的是硬盘、固态硬盘(SSD)等存储设备,这些磁盘设备通过接口(如SATA、SCSI等)连接到计算机的主板上,为操作系统提供数据存储空间,在Linux系统中,磁盘通常被划分为多个分区,每个分区可以独立地进行文件系统挂载和访问。
Linux文件系统概述
文件系统是Linux系统中用于组织和管理数据的规则和方式,它定义了如何将数据存储在磁盘上,以及如何通过文件名和路径来访问这些数据,Linux支持多种文件系统类型,如ext4、XFS、Btrfs等,每种文件系统都有其自身的特点和优势,适用于不同的应用场景和需求。
Linux磁盘与文件系统的关系
在Linux系统中,磁盘和文件系统是密不可分的,磁盘提供了物理存储空间,而文件系统则负责在磁盘上创建和管理文件和目录,它们之间的关系体现在以下几个方面:
1、挂载分区:在Linux系统中,磁盘通常被划分为多个分区,每个分区可以独立地进行文件系统挂载,以便在系统中访问该分区的文件和目录。
2、文件存储:文件系统将文件存储在磁盘的特定位置上,每个文件都有一个唯一的文件名和路径,以及与之相关的元数据(如大小、修改时间等),这些信息由文件系统管理,并保存在磁盘的某个区域中。
3、文件访问:当用户在Linux系统中访问一个文件时,文件系统会通过查找文件名和路径来定位该文件在磁盘上的位置,并读取或写入数据,这个过程需要文件系统和磁盘的协同工作。
4、文件系统类型:不同的文件系统类型对磁盘的使用方式和性能有不同的影响,某些文件系统可能支持更大的文件和目录数量,或者提供更好的数据保护和恢复能力,在选择文件系统类型时,需要根据实际需求和场景进行权衡和选择。
Linux系统中的磁盘和文件系统是两个相互依存、密切相关的组件,磁盘提供了物理存储空间,而文件系统则负责在磁盘上创建和管理文件和目录,它们之间的关系体现在挂载分区、文件存储、文件访问等方面,为了充分发挥Linux系统的性能和功能,需要根据实际需求和场景选择合适的文件系统类型,并合理规划和管理磁盘空间。
随着技术的发展和应用场景的变化,Linux系统中的磁盘和文件系统也在不断演进和发展,新的存储技术和文件系统类型不断涌现,为Linux系统提供了更多的选择和可能性,我们需要不断学习和了解最新的技术和趋势,以便更好地应用和管理Linux系统中的磁盘和文件系统。
Linux系统中的磁盘和文件系统是密不可分的两个组成部分,它们的关系体现在挂载分区、文件存储、文件访问等方面,需要我们在实际使用中根据需求进行合理规划和管理,我们也需要不断学习和了解最新的技术和趋势,以便更好地应用和管理Linux系统中的存储资源。